SSH: el usuario solo puede acceder a una carpeta particular en webroot

SSH: el usuario solo puede acceder a una carpeta particular en webroot

Me gustaría crear un usuario que puedasólo acceder y administraruna carpeta particular a través deSSHsituado en webroot del servidor. He visitado muchos blogs... ninguno de ellos me ayudó. estoy usando ubuntuservidor 16.04.

gracias de antemano

Respuesta1

Veo dos soluciones (similares) para su problema:

  1. Cárcel SSH Chroot

    Cuando el usuario inicia sesión con ssh, hará chroot automáticamente en el directorio que haya configurado y no podrá salir (cárcel)

  2. SFTP

    he usadomysecureshellen varias ocasiones cuando fue necesario para proporcionar acceso al directorio webroot. MySecureShell es básicamente un contenedor de chroot, por lo que más o menos hará lo mismo.

información relacionada